      <study_design>Randomization: Randomized, Blinding: Not blinded, Placebo: Not used, Assignment: Parallel, Purpose: Education/Guidance, Randomization description: The size of sample group is estimated to be 120 people. Sampling is done by using the Block Design Randomization method (30 blocks of 4) and using the table of random numbers. . In general, the samples are devided in a virtual training group and a control group. In total, 60 people are in the  intervention
group and 60 people are in the control group. Thus, the samples were randomly divided into the intervention group (training through WhatsApp + routine care)and the control group (only routine care). In this way, all possible modes of placement including A: Training via WhatsApp and B: Routine care were considered in blocks of 4 with an allocation ratio of 1:1, and the number of required blocks was determined based on the number of samples.
After that, according to the required number of blocks and based on the table of random numbers, the blocks corresponding to each table were listed in order. Finally, as the samples entered the study, each person got a certain letter according to the obtained order .In order to hide the random allocation, the sealed non-transparent envelopes method with random sequence was used. In this method, first, a random sequence is created using a random number table, and based on the sample size of the research(120), 120 matte envelopes (in order to make the content of the envelope unclear)  were prepared. Each of the created random sequences was recorded on a card by a person who was unaware of the goals and topic of the study and the cards were placed in the envelopes, and finally the envelopes were sealed and placed in a box in order. At the time of sampling, the researcher, according to the order in which the qualified participants entered, opened one of the envelopes and the group of that participant was revealed.</study_design>

      <i_freetext>Intervention 1: Intervention group: In the beginning, the people who meet the criteria for entering the study will be identified and by using the block randomization method, divided into two groups of 60 people, the control group (face-to-face training) and 60 people in the intervention group (face-to-face training and training through software. Data collection tools in this research includes: demographic information form, blood sugar test checklist, measuring mothers' weight and recording weight changes, international physical activity questionnaire, lifestyle questionnaire and diabetes self-care questionnaire. At the beginning (between 24 and 28 weeks of pregnancy) for the samples of both groups, a checklist of blood sugar tests two hours of taking 75grams glucose and fast blood sugar test  will be completed by the researcher. Then, the demographic information form and Physical activity, lifestyle and self-care questionnaires will be provided to people to complete. Then the total samples, all 120 people, the intervention group (60 people) and the control group (60 people), will receive face-to-face training, which is actually the same routine pregnancy care through health centers until delivery. In addition to face-to-face training provided by health center midwives for the intervention group training will also be provided through the software.  A group will be created on the WhatsApp social network and all the intervention group members will be joined to this group, and within 10 weeks (28-38 weeks) on even days, two educational messages will be sent in the form of written text or photos or educational videos into the group. The content provided in the educational messages will be similar to the content of face-to-face training. The content of face-to-face training sessions (routine pregnancy care) and educational messages of the software includes:  “training about gestational diabetes and its effects on the mother and the fetus, explanation of self-care methods, nutrition education including foods that a pregnant person should not consume, portion of food and having regular physical activity, benefits of exercise and physical activity during pregnancy, Regular walking, recommended exercises for pregnant women (balanced movements, stretching exercise, Pilates and special classes for pregnancy), how to eat healthily, how to use insulin correctly’. After the completion of the training in two groups (38 weeks of pregnancy), the samples will be asked to perform the fasting blood sugar test and the blood sugar test after two hours of taking 75 grams of glucose and provide the results to the sampling centers.  After reviewing the tests,  As mentioned, the results will be recorded in the blood sugar test registration checklist by the researcher, and then the questionnaires (physical activity, lifestyle and self-care) will be completed again by both groups and the amount of weight changes will be estimated. Intervention 2: Control group:  Routine care of pregnancy.</i_freetext>
